Description
Fusing the timeless allure of two iconic Gibson models, the Gibson Les Paul LP-295 is a masterclass in design and craftsmanship. This solid body electric guitar captures the essence of the classic ES-295, infusing it with the robust power and playability of a Les Paul. Whether you're an avid collector or an aspiring musician, this guitar is a testament to Gibson's unparalleled artistry and innovation.
At the heart of the LP-295 are the '57 Classic and Classic Plus humbuckers, renowned for their rich, vintage tone that brings depth and clarity to any performance. The guitar features a stunning Florentine cutaway, allowing for effortless access to the upper frets, making it perfect for both intricate solos and complex chord work. Its split parallelogram inlays are not only a nod to its heritage but also add a touch of elegance to its visual appeal.
Crafted for those who demand both style and substance, the LP-295 is equipped with a Bigsby tailpiece, offering smooth and expressive vibrato effects. This combination of features makes it a versatile choice for musicians who traverse genres, from blues to rock and jazz.
Key Features:
- '57 Classic and Classic Plus humbuckers for vintage tone
- Florentine cutaway for easy upper-fret access
- Split parallelogram inlays for a classic touch
- Bigsby tailpiece for expressive vibrato effects
- Solid body design with ES-295 inspired aesthetics
Product specs
| Brand | Gibson |
| Model | Les Paul LP-295 |
| Finish | Goldtop |
| Year | 2008 |
| Made In | United States |
| Categories | Solid Body Electric Guitars |
| Body Material | Mahogany |
| Body Shape | Single Cutaway |
| Body Type | Solid Body |
| Bridge/Tailpiece Type | Tremolo Tailpiece |
| Color Family | Gold |
| Finish Style | Metallic |
| Fretboard Material | Rosewood |
| Model Family | Gibson Les Paul |
| Model Sub-Family | Gibson LP-295 |
| Neck Construction | Set-Neck |
| Neck Material | Mahogany |
| Number of Frets | 22 |
| Number of Strings | 6-String |
| Pickup Configuration | HH |
| Right / Left Handed | Right Handed |
| Scale Length | 24.75" |
| Top Material | Maple |
